Equalizer jack motor fail, 2015 Anthem

While on a trip, I could not get jacks to go down or up. I called Equalizer and talked to Randy for a temporary fix. He had me remove the access cover to the jack motor. I was told to loosen the two screws three turns, then tap the brass filling around the rubber plug several times. Jacks went up and down. He said if it does that the motor brushes are on their way out... and may work 5 or six more times before failure. That was about right. I had to remove the access cover again and jiggle that piece to get them to retract again.

Has anybody done the motor replacement? He said the motor is about $200 from them and takes about an hour of labor. Is this something I want to do myself or take up to Alvarado or Lewisville or other dealer?

Well if you want to do it yourself and have time you could find someone that can rebuild it for you. May end up saving yourself some money.

Our last coach was a National RV and when our motor for our Powergear levelers went dead I had it rebuilt for less than half the cost of a new one. Took sometime to pull the thing apart, but it’s doable.

If I can do it you can. I got a new motor from Forest River under warranty and my son and I installed it. That was several years ago and I remember we had a hard time lining the drive splines up. Finally threw away the instructions, and removed a part and attached it to the motor and slid it right in. Motor is available on Amazon. Google the part number.
